How to Program Car Keys Reprogramming Keys Near Me

Modern car keys include chips inside them to prevent hot-wiring by a criminal. These chips need to be programmed before the key will start your vehicle. Many locksmiths are able to program these keys at a lower cost than a dealer.

It's worth it to spend some money to have your spare key programmed. Make sure to check your bumper-to-bumper warranty or auto club membership for coverage of key-fob program.

Keys with a chip

A chip key (also called transponder, transmitter or responder) is an electronic microchip incorporated into the broad head of your car keys. The microchip is comprised of a tiny computer and a digital serial code to authenticate your car keys. It transmits a low-frequency radio signal that's only activated when it's close to the ignition of the vehicle. This makes it difficult for thieves to duplicate your keys. This also prevents your car from starting when the wrong key is inserted in the ignition.

This microchip is found in all modern car keys. They aren't like the basic metal blades that you can purchase at any hardware store. They require special equipment to program to the specific system of your vehicle. It is essential to have your keys programmed by an expert locksmith.

Keys that have chips are more expensive than traditional keys made of metal however, they provide an additional level of security. They are not just more secure, but they can also unlock the door and open your car. This is a fantastic option for those looking to protect their investment. Transponder keys aren't 100 100% effective in preventing theft. Certain thieves may still employ an "snooper" device to detect the signals transmitted by the chip inside your key.

To purchase a new chip key first, you have to determine the VIN of your vehicle. This will allow technicians to identify the correct key. Once the VIN is determined the technician will connect a programing tool directly to the OBD II port of your vehicle, and then communicate with the vehicle's ECU.

After the new key has been programmed, it will work as a regular key. If, however, the key is lost or damaged it will need to be replaced. A spare transponder can be useful in the event of an emergencies. This allows you to use it in the event that your original key gets lost or stolen. Transponder keys are more secure than metal keys however, they are susceptible to being damaged by water and other contaminants. It is also susceptible electrical interference.

Keys that have a keyless entry system

Car keys that come with keyless entry systems are a great method of getting on the road quickly and efficiently. The technology used to operate these keys enables vehicles to recognize the presence of the keyfob in just the space of a few feet. This prevents theft, especially in areas where crime is high. These new technologies pose new threats to thieves. To counter these threats manufacturers developed an anti-theft device that can prevent a car from starting if the key fob is not present.

These systems are based on a tiny microchip embedded in the key fob that sends an extremely low-frequency signal to the vehicle's remote receiver. The signal is limited to just a few metres, and when the key fob is identified and the transmitter has been identified, it will send a unique code which the vehicle will recognize and then unlock or start the engine. The process of determining whether the key fob is within range uses a combination of two methods: radio signals and time-stamping. The time-stamping is a more secure method, since the car can only respond to a specific code that the key transmits.

Businesses with several vehicles will also appreciate keyless entry systems. They let managers know the exact location of each vehicle at all times, eliminating the requirement for employees to manually unlocking each vehicle. This helps to improve the management of the fleet and reduce security risks.

Keys that have a transponder

Most newer car keys come with a transponder chip embedded inside. This is a special type of key that can only be copied by an auto dealer or locksmith. While standard car keys can be cut in only a few minutes, cloning transponder keys can take up to an hour. These keys have thicker shanks and less carved out grooves which makes them more difficult to cut than standard car keys. Fortunately, many locksmiths who are professionals offer quick and affordable rates for high-tech car key services like this.

Many people believe that their local dealership is the only place to obtain a copy of their transponder's key However, this could be expensive and inconvenient. A skilled auto locksmith may be able to provide an affordable solution in many cases. Reprogramming a key transponder can be a challenging process, but it is worth it in the end.

Keys that have the push button to start

Many newer vehicles have push-button starts which is a handy feature. It helps you avoid having to grab your keys every time you need to drive. In addition to being simple to use, this feature offers additional security and safety features that might not be available in older vehicles. However, this feature does come with some disadvantages. If you're using a button to start, it's important to understand how it works to avoid common mistakes and keep your vehicle running properly.

Subaru-logo.pngAs opposed to traditional keys, the push-button starts are a wireless system that uses an electronic key fob to connect with your car's computers. These systems are designed to make it nearly impossible for thieves to steal your car. Some manufacturers have even programmed the key fob to cease working if someone tinkers with the device. Certain cars come with key fobs connected to your smartphone. This allows you to unlock your car and start it from any location.

The main issue with push-button starts is that people often forget to switch off their vehicles when they leave them. This can lead to uncontrolled driving and carbon monoxide poisoning. This has led to the death of some people.
